Bluff is an art. After a good bluff, he shows his cards in order for the next time you thought before giving a call or raise that he bluffs. This is done so that when he comes up with a good hand to lure you as the biggest chips. As for me, I do not show my cards.

I don't show my cards when I bluff.

I don't show my cards when I have the stones.


It gives away free information to your opponent. Make them pay for that information.
